## Runbook: Splitgate assignment service

If Splitgate starts handing out lopsided buckets, don't panic — check the seed cache first, then the hash salt rotation job. Restarting workers mid-experiment will reshuffle assignments, so drain first. Most incidents trace back to someone hand-editing prod config, so compare against the blessed values. The current blessed configuration is as follows.

config for hawip-bahop:
[fendor]
host = fendor.paliqworks.corp
user = fendor_svc
database = fendor_prod

Quick heads-up before we cut the release: the retention sweeper in Driftbin now batches deletions per tenant instead of globally, which should stop the lock contention we saw during the Halverton staging run. I tightened the sweep cadence a bit and added a grace window so freshly-expired rows aren't yanked mid-export. Nothing scary, but the sweeper's throughput is now entirely driven by these knobs, so if ops complains about pacing, this is where to look. Current values we're shipping with are below.

constants for yaduf-fahag:
BUDGETS = {
    "kelix": 528,
    "briwyn": 734,
}

11:03 — We detected duplicate credit events in the Fernlock loyalty-points ledger after a retry storm from the Quayside checkout service. Idempotency keys were generated per attempt rather than per transaction, so replays minted points twice. No evidence of deliberate abuse; exposure capped at test accounts. The reviewer should audit the remediation build identified by the token below.

pipeline stamp: htk4_66df

## Changelog 2.8.0 — Renamed compaction setting

Reviewer note: in Queuewright, LOG_COMPACT_INTERVAL has been renamed to COMPACTION_INTERVAL_SEC to make the unit explicit. The old key logs a deprecation warning through 2.x and is dropped in 3.0. Behavior is unchanged: segments older than the interval are compacted and tombstones purged. Compaction reports are now pushed to the Ledgewick metrics endpoint, which authenticates with a token the env file must define on the line immediately following.

vault entry, fadup-tagag: RELAY_SECRET8=2fd92179